It's a beautifully decorated rooftop bar on the 10th floor of the Westin in downtown Chattanooga. There was live music when I arrived at about 830, but I guess it ended at 9. The music was then a hip, but familiar play list. I ordered a Smoked Manhattan. They bring out a little smoking machine and smoke the drink right in front of you. A nice little show and the smoke added a new level of flavor. The crowd was very diverse. You had people staying in the hotel wearing jeans, people coming there for a night out in their Saturday night best, and people from a gala that ended coming up in ball gowns and tuxes. If you're visiting Chattanooga, visit this bar for great views, great service, and a unique experience you can't find anywhere else in Chattanooga.

I'm writing this review, but really feel like I need to go back again to get a full experience. We went here over the holiday break because we haven't been here yet - and wanted to go out. I had been sick and Cooped up in the House. When we arrived, it was easy to find and the location is perfect. Parking is valet, or park on the street. We paid $8 to park in a lot nearby and walk. There is an awesome spiral staircase in the middle of the hotel, but you can only get to it from the 2nd floor. Or take the elevator to the 10th floor and you'll hear a bit of noise, walk towards it, and you're there. The bar/restaurant feel is amazing. It's simple, yet elegant and classy. You could come in casual wear and enjoy a drink with friends and watch a sports game (as they have TV's) or sit on the enclosed outdoor patio around one of 3 fire pits and sip on a crafted cocktail. I had an Irish Manhattan - and it was great. My husband got the pineapple mojito and it was wonderful as well. My friends ordered the tacos and said it was amazing. We didn't order food. Here are just some things to note: - Service is different here, it's the feel of a rooftop bar in NYC where the servers come around and get your order (just a lot smaller than the NYC rooftop bar scene. - You can order drinks directly at the bar if needed. - You can order food and drinks even in the fire pit area. - Drink prices range from $5 beers to $10-15 craft cocktails. Compared to the area, this isn't a bad price at all. - wine options were a little more pricey and slim on selections, but the options were great choices in my opinion. - the bar is kind of loud - I was screaming at my friend to talk - it wasn't a club or loud music vibe, it's just people were enjoying themselves. So basically, if you are taking a group here to chat it up and don't want to scream, I would go elsewhere for that. (Say a group of friends that have catching up to do) - it is a great date location and there are couches and chairs side by side for the perfect one on one convo even if it is loud. - it opened in the fall so I can't comment on what it's like for the nice weather, but it was warm with the plastic enclosed walls for January. - the views are nice - but I would say Chattanooga's best views. This was probably the biggest disappointment for me. I was hoping for a little more. All in all - it's a great venue and a beautiful hotel. The service was great and the atmosphere was amazing. The only reason I wouldn't go here, was if I was wanting to support more of a local bar scene. Other than that - it's a win win for craft cocktails and fire pits! :)

Great drinks and service, but beware the checkout screen…read more ​The drinks and service at Unknown Caller are genuinely fantastic. I highly recommend the "Bartender's Choice" cocktail option--the staff is incredibly skilled, and the drinks they crafted were awesome. ​However, management needs to fix their highly deceptive checkout flow. The bar chooses not to bake Tennessee's mandatory 15% Liquor-by-the-Drink tax into their menu prices. When the bartender flips the POS tablet to pay, the system completely hides the itemized receipt. It jumps straight to a final total that includes a combined 24.25% in state and liquor taxes. ​To make matters worse, the screen presents ridiculous suggested tip options of 20%, 30%, and 40%--which are calculated on top of that heavily taxed final total rather than the subtotal. If you just tap a prompt, you end up aggressively tipping on hidden taxes. ​Come for the excellent cocktails and great bartenders, but ignore the suggested buttons and manually calculate your tip based on the actual menu price of your drinks.
